True Love Waits Takes the Town
Despite progress in recent years, the United States still has the highest rate of teen pregnancies and births in the industrialized world-more than 900,000 teen pregnancies annually. True Love Waits Takes the Town will fight AIDS and other sexually transmitted diseases, teen pregnancies, as well as a number of emotional, social, psychological, and spiritual problems by helping young people change their attitudes and behavior related to sexual expression.
The goal of this project is to train True Love Waits leaders in 10 communities per year for a total of 50 communities in five years.
As these leaders implement the program, specific target goals are to reduce rates of teen pregnancies, sexually transmitted diseases (AIDS), and sexual activity among teenagers by 5 percent over the next five years; obtain commitments from 15 percent of the youth population in each targeted community; and to connect 25 communities in the United States with 25 communities in Africa, making both cultures more committed to eliminating these youth-destroying scourges from their lands and their futures.
